FFA Spotlight: Jay County

Jay County, Indiana FFA Chapter

Located in Portland, Indiana – our next FFA Chapter Spotlight is the Jay County FFA.

The Jay County FFA is our final Indiana Beck’s Hybrids/Brownfield FFA Chapter of Excellence.  As we visited with the FFA members in the chapter – one of the things that they pointed out was the size of their chapter.  Because their membership is 248 members, it allows for more members to engage in a wide variety of activities; allowing each of their FFA members a unique experience.

In addition to the membership giving back to the community – the community is also extremely supportive of the chapter.  Thomas Borgerding, a senior at Jay County says community members dedicate their time and funds to help the chapter when needed.  Some of their support has gone to the Jay County FFA Greenhouse as well as the other shops used by the members to help richen the students’ FFA experience.

The FFA members were in agreement that their experience has been memorable and created an opportunity to learn that will continue to help them grow in years to come.

The Jay County FFA Chapter advisors are: Melissa Wolters, Brittany Bridges, Cody Linville, and Seth Swallow.
